Brief description
Table hanging, satin silk with embroidery in silks, China, Qing dynasty, 19th century
Physical description
Table hanging of red silk satin embroidered with coloured silks. An egret is perched on one leg upon an openwork rockery of shaded blue, another rockery has a clump of chrysanthemum behind it, balanced by a spray of orchid on the opposite side, which the ground is covered with branches of variegated magic fungus and smaller flowers. Branches of peony fill the centre with a couple of flying birds on the left and a pair of butterflies on the right.

Object history
Purchased from Mr. P. Kierulff (Villa Peking, Hellerup, Denmark), accessioned in 1901. This acquisition information reflects that found in the Asia Department registers, as part of a 2022 provenance research project.
Purchased, £3 (163 to 1634-191). Registered File number 31783/191.
